| The Local Government Academy (LGA)
was created as a national training institution
that would coordinate, synchronize, rationalize
and deliver training programs for local governments.
It was formally organized in August 1988 as the
training arm of the Department of the Interior
and Local Government (DILG) to which it is attached.
The LGA is governed by a Board of Trustees
(BOT) chaired by the Secretary of the DILG and
four (4) members appointed by the President.
An Executive Director manages the operations
of the Academy.
A council of Advisers provides the Academy
with advisory services. It is composed of representatives
from the Academe, NGO, business sector and the
leagues of government.
